资源描述
报告中数据库查询和编程的基本技能和工具
引言
现如今,数据库已经成为我们日常生活和工作中不可或缺的一部分。报告中使用数据库查询和编程的基本技能和工具,已经成为许多领域的从业人员所必备的技能。本报告将深入探讨数据库查询和编程的相关技能和工具,以助于读者更好地理解和运用这些工具。
一、SQL:结构化查询语言的基础
a. SQL语言的发展历程和重要性
SQL(Structured Query Language,结构化查询语言)作为一种用于操作和管理关系型数据库的标准语言,已经成为数据库查询和编程的基础。本节将介绍SQL语言的发展历程以及其在数据库查询和编程中的重要性。
b. SQL语言的基本语法和常用操作
在数据库查询和编程中,了解SQL语言的基本语法和常用操作是非常重要的。本节将详细介绍SQL语言的基本语法和常用操作,如SELECT、UPDATE、INSERT等,以及它们在查询和编程中的应用。
二、数据库管理系统(DBMS)的选择与使用
a. 不同类型的数据库管理系统
在数据库查询和编程中,选择合适的数据库管理系统(Database Management System,简称DBMS)是至关重要的。本节将介绍常见的数据库管理系统,如MySQL、Oracle、SQL Server等,并探讨它们各自的特点和适用场景。
b. DBMS工具的使用和优化技巧
除了选择合适的DBMS之外,了解和熟练使用DBMS工具也是报告中数据库查询和编程的重要环节。本节将介绍常见的DBMS工具,如Navicat、Toad等,并提供一些优化技巧,以提高查询和编程的效率。
三、数据库查询优化技巧
a. 索引的设计和使用
在数据库查询和编程中,合理设计和使用索引是优化查询性能的关键。本节将详细介绍索引的设计原则和使用方法,并提供一些实用的技巧,如合理选择索引字段、避免过多的索引等。
b. SQL语句的优化
除了索引的优化之外,SQL语句的优化也可以显著提高查询的性能。本节将介绍一些常见的SQL语句优化技巧,如减少子查询的使用、避免使用%通配符等。
四、数据库编程的基本技能和工具
a. 编程语言的选择和使用
在数据库查询和编程中,选择合适的编程语言是至关重要的。本节将介绍一些常用的编程语言,如Python、Java等,并讨论它们在数据库编程中的应用和特点。
b. 编程框架和工具的使用
除了编程语言之外,掌握相关的编程框架和工具也是数据库编程的重要一环。本节将介绍一些常见的编程框架和工具,如Django、Spring等,并提供一些使用技巧和实例。
五、新技术在数据库查询和编程中的应用
a. 大数据和NoSQL数据库的应用
随着大数据时代的到来,大数据和NoSQL数据库在数据库查询和编程中的应用越来越广泛。本节将探讨大数据和NoSQL数据库的特点和应用场景,以及它们所带来的挑战和机遇。
b. 人工智能和机器学习的应用
人工智能和机器学习技术的快速发展,为数据库查询和编程带来了新的机遇和挑战。本节将介绍人工智能和机器学习在数据库查询和编程中的应用,如自动化查询优化、数据预测和挖掘等。
结论
数据库查询和编程作为一项重要的技能和工具,在报告中的应用越来越广泛。本报告从SQL语言、DBMS工具、数据库查询优化、数据库编程、新技术应用等几个方面详细论述了报告中数据库查询和编程的基本技能和工具。希望本报告能够帮助读者更好地理解和运用数据库查询和编程所需的知识和技能,提高工作效率。
展开阅读全文